I am Grace, a student at the local university. I also run a side business of sewing to raise money for my family. I am passionate about all things Africa and proud to be a young female entrepreneur.
I hope to make it big soon and open my own boutique .
my sister and I run a clothing business for kids where we specialize in sewing African fabric inspired dresses, sunhats and tutus . we sell them via the various online platforms through social media platform and by participating in festivals where we apply for vendor tent.
I will save and buy sewing machine. Loan isnt enuf because it costs 16500. I can only just apply for this 500/- repay and wait to qualify until loan number 4 then i will afford. This is a game of patience. I need 16500 but my loan limit is still 500.
When the money is enuf...buying the machine will mean i get to make my design my own as opposed to buying ready made wholesale products fr supply...profit increase is estimated at upto 100%
